Ref Clr Cook et al.
A couple of technical points, the 11% minority aggregate holding by the various council's is only down to their own earlier ineptness in allowing themselves to be out manoeuvred by Peel in a call on further capital injection.
As for the £20M loss, then Peel would no doubt claim that their continued support in funding the airports continued losses on an annual basis justifiably qualifies. To just add up expenditure on tangible assets is perhaps a little naïve.
What does not cease to amaze me is the almost "hush" environment concerning detail / quantum of the BMI payment. This was of course disclosed on the airports statutory filed accounts, as Peel had little choice, though Peel would seem to deflect any enquiries as to why it also was simply "trousered" as additional revenue in that financial year which resulted in a previously unheard of operating profit in that year.
It is unfortunately not a simple task to take an aggregate view of the total loss of the airport over the period of Peels control, due to changing accounting formats, holding companies, internal charges etc. However in accepting that the £20M was injected by the Peel Group then one is effectively neutralised as to questioning this matter further.
In conclusion then without some new relevant evidence, of any "wrong doing" (Note clever corporate structures and manoeuvers can be perfectly legal !), then nothing is going to change.
